VTCT ESOL Certification introduced in Greece

 

VTCT is an awarding organization present in the UK since 1962 and it is one of the nine largest organizations. Its initials stand for Vocational Training Charitable Trust.

VTCT is a specialist awarding and assessment organisation offering vocational and technical qualifications (over 861) in a range of service sectors that meet employers’ requirements in more than 52 countries, securing its global presence.

VTCT ESOL International qualifications are referenced to the descriptions of language proficiency in the Common European Framework (CEFR). They provide learners with proof of their English language skills. This can be beneficial when seeking employment or further education opportunities.

VCTC ESOL International Exams are regulated by Ofqual, the British Certification Body, have been recognized by ASEP, and are represented and administered in Greece by B.E.S.A. (Best Educational Services & Assessment) that offers multiple educational and consulting services to individuals and businesses, who wish and aim to develop on a personal and professional level respectively.

As Maria Alafogianni, Chief Executive Officer of B.E.S.A., stated, the exams are administered nine times a year in B1, B2, C1, and C2 Levels and, as of July 24 of this year, in A1 and A2 Levels in both paper-based and online format. Candidates can register either through their language school or individually. VTCT can accommodate candidates with special needs upon request.

VTCT tests all four language skills and the aggregated final score is 50%.
